(Ο᾿ζίας ), the Greecized form of the name of three Hebrews.

1. UZZIAH (q.v.), king of Judah (Matthew 1:8-9).

2. UZZI (Ezra 6:4), one of the ancestors of Ezra (2 Esdras 1:2).

3. The son of Micha of the tribe of Simeon, one of the "governors" of Bethulia, in the history of Judith (Judith 6:15-16; Judith 6:21; Judith 7:23; Judith 7:30; Judith 8:10; Judith 8:28; Judith 8:35; Judith 15:4). (See JUDITH).
